Q: Is 394,684 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 394,684 is not a prime number.

Why is 394,684 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 394684 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 79 158 316 1,249 2,498 4,996 98,671 197,342 and 394,684, with no remainder.

Since 394,684 cannot be divided by just 1 and 394,684, it is not a prime number.
